Abstract
High-intensity interval training (HIIT) has gained popularity as an effective exercise modality that offers time-efficient benefits for cardiovascular health. This thesis investigates the specific effects of HIIT on cardiovascular health in sedentary individuals. The study aims to provide valuable insights into the potential benefits, mechanisms, and implications of incorporating HIIT into the exercise routine of sedentary individuals. The research begins with a comprehensive literature review to establish the background and theoretical framework for the study. Through a systematic review of existing studies, the benefits and challenges associated with HIIT in improving cardiovascular health are explored. The literature review also delves into the physiological mechanisms underlying the cardiovascular adaptations induced by HIIT. The methodology section outlines the research design, participant recruitment criteria, and the HIIT intervention protocol. The study employs a randomized controlled trial design to assess the impact of HIIT on cardiovascular health parameters such as blood pressure, heart rate, lipid profile, and aerobic capacity. Measurements are taken at baseline, mid-point, and post-intervention to track changes over time. The findings section presents the results of the study, highlighting the effects of HIIT on cardiovascular health outcomes in sedentary individuals. The data analysis reveals significant improvements in cardiovascular parameters following the HIIT intervention, demonstrating the efficacy of this exercise modality in promoting cardiovascular health in sedentary individuals. The discussion section interprets the findings in the context of existing literature and theoretical frameworks. The implications of the study results for clinical practice, public health policy, and future research are discussed. The potential mechanisms underlying the observed cardiovascular adaptations are explored, shedding light on the physiological processes involved in the response to HIIT. In conclusion, this thesis contributes to the growing body of evidence supporting the use of HIIT as an effective strategy for improving cardiovascular health in sedentary individuals. The findings underscore the importance of regular physical activity, particularly HIIT, in reducing cardiovascular risk factors and enhancing overall health. Recommendations for future research and practical applications of HIIT in clinical and community settings are provided. Research Overview: "The Effects of High-Intensity Interval Training on Cardiovascular Health in Sedentary Individuals" This research project focuses on investigating the impact of high-intensity interval training (HIIT) on cardiovascular health in sedentary individuals. Cardiovascular diseases are a leading cause of mortality worldwide, with sedentary lifestyles being a significant risk factor. HIIT, characterized by short bursts of intense exercise followed by brief recovery periods, has gained popularity for its potential to improve cardiovascular fitness efficiently.
